What Is Demurrage Calculation Software?

Demurrage Calculation Software converts shipment timelines and operational milestones into chargeable detention and demurrage days using contractual time windows and rate logic. It solves disputes caused by inconsistent event interpretations and manual spreadsheet rework by tying charges to the underlying input assumptions and event timestamps. Tools like locus.sh implement a configurable rule engine that maps shipment events to contract-based demurrage time windows. Verity performs demurrage charge computations across defined periods with traceability that links charges back to the inputs used in the calculation.

What common problem causes incorrect demurrage totals, and how do different tools mitigate it?
A frequent root cause is mismatched event-to-threshold mapping, where loading, waiting, or milestone timestamps do not align with contractual free-time and charge windows. locus.sh mitigates this with automatic time-window matching via its rule engine, and Verity mitigates it through traceability that ties computed charges to the exact source assumptions used.
